Ray A. Johnson Jr.

GRAY — Ray Alton Johnson Jr., 80, of Gray, died on Nov. 26, 2010, at the Gosnell Memorial Hospice House in Scarborough, after a period of declining health.

He was born in Portland on April 26, 1930, the son of Ray Alton and Hazel (Wellman) Johnson. Ray lived and worked in Gray for most of his life. He worked for the State of Maine, Inland Fish and Game Department for 41 years, retiring in 1989. He also enjoyed gardening and had a great appreciation for the outdoors.

He was predeceased by his mother and father, Ray and Hazel Johnson; sister, Dorothy Johnson; and brother, James Johnson.

Survivors include three daughters, Debra Keary of Standish, Jacqueline Wing of Yarmouth and Karen Arsenault of Bridgton; eight grandchildren; eight great-grandchildren; and his ex-wife, Joan (Douvielle) Johnson of Portland.
